Presenting different methodologies we use for addressing and implementing effective methods for online teaching and training. Our goal is really to create significant learning experiences for our students and we want to keep them engaged in learning the material. We want to create a high energy environment for learning in the course room and allow our students to consider how these concepts that we are presenting to them in the course can be applied to their professional and personal environments. The Web 2.0 tools encourages to students to share information and knowledge within the course. This builds community, team skills, peer interactions. As students become validated by their peers and share knowledge and information, it increases their self-concept. Web 2.0 content generated by our students and faculty include welcome videos, project and feedback assessment, demonstrations, and student presentations for both end of term projects and client presentations.

4. SIGNIFICANT LEARNING EXPERIENCES
4
Strive to create to create significant learning
experiences that are engaging, high-energy,
involve lasting change and add value to the
students’ lives (Fink, 2013).
We endeavor to apply, a theory of learning in which
“people learn when they relate new information
and skills to what they already know, actively
practice the new information and skills in a
supportive environment, and get feedback
on their performance” (Cromley, 2000, para.30).
5. SIGNIFICANT LEARNING OUTCOMES
5
Foundational Knowledge: Basic understanding of HTML concepts
and programming language
Application: Developing the ability to troubleshoot
and code HTML pages, applying critical, creative
and practical thinking.
Integration: Connecting concepts and practice from class to
workplace application and complex projects.
Human Dimension: Develop self-authorship and teamwork skills.
Caring: Develop motivation and enthusiasm.
Learning how to Learn: Engaging in self-directed learning.
(Fink, 2013)
6. ONLINE ADULT LEARNERS
Traits of Online Adult Learners:
•
Adult learners need to know what they will gain from the learning and how this learning experience or Web
2.0 technology would enhance their job skills or their personal lives (Fidishun, 2005).
•
The theory of Andragogy is based upon six principles for the adult learning experience. The six principles of
adult learning are: 1) the learner’s need to know; 2) the learner’s self-concept; 3) the role of the learner’s
experiences; 4) the learner’s readiness to learn; 4) the learner’s orientation to learning and 6) the learner’s
motivation to learn” (Knowles et. al., 1998; Fidishun, 2005).
•
Integration of personal and professional experiences in the learning process, being self-motivated
(Palloff & Pratt, 2003).
•
Implementing web-based learning to encourage adaptive path to support adult students need to learn
(Fidishun, 2005).

7. ENGAGED LEARNERS & WEB 2.0
Implementing Web 2.0 as a method to engage students:
•
The use of the technological tools in the e-learning classroom will enable the adult learner to mature from a
dependent learner to becoming more self-directed (McGrath, 2009).
•
Use of Web 2.0 technologies within an online course encourages peer interaction and knowledge sharing
among peers (Conrad and Donaldson, 2011).
• Kovach, Ding, and O’Neil (2010) have suggested enhancing the learning experience with student generated
podcasts and video productions. (as cited in Revere, L., & Kovach, J. V., 2011, p. 121).
• Online learning environments can integrate Web 2.0 technologies such as chat sessions, blogs, wikis and
peer assessment to promote learner-centered engagement (Revere, L., & Kovach, J. V., 2011).

11. WEB 2.0 TECHNOLOGY
Animoto
Video styles (templates available).
Can use own images and audio.
Stock images/audio available for use.
Can add text and transitions.
Video hosted on Animoto space and
links available to either embed in
course or email.
Free accounts limited to 30 sec videos.
11
12. WEB 2.0 TECHNOLOGY
Jing
Screen capture and video recording.
Able to record narration with video.
Can specifically select areas of screen
to record vs. entire screen.
Video capture saved as .swf file and
can be stored on free Screencast
account or emailed.
Free accounts limited to 5 min video.
12
13. WEB 2.0 TECHNOLOGY
Blogger
Available through Gmail account.
Several templates available for
layout and design.
Easy to use interface to post and
add images.
Can customize URL.
Privacy settings available.
13
14. WEB 2.0 TECHNOLOGY
Edublog
Establish class blog and enroll
students to set up individual
accounts.
Strong privacy and security
features.
Set up survey and quizzes.
Easily add pages and images.
Large variety of templates
available for layout and design.
